Abstract

An information terminal device of the present invention is a watch-type information terminal device in which a film-shaped input/output unit is extended from a base and used, so that the information terminal device can be compactly configured and have high functionality and/or multi-functionality. Then, the back surface on the substantial half surface part of the input/output unit is supported by a support member, the support member is slid laterally and downwardly by the moving member and the linking rod, so that the base and the support member can form a plane. The remaining substantial half surface part of the input/output unit is exposed by sliding of the support member, and the shaft of the base is shifted by a support plate and turned over to spread on the base. As a result, it is possible to carry out a support structure that allows the user to perform a reliable input/output operation through the film-shaped input/output unit.

本發明係關於一種資訊終端裝置,特別是一種適合以手錶型態實施的資訊終端裝置。 The present invention relates to an information terminal device, especially an information terminal device suitable for being implemented in the form of a watch.

隨著半導體的進步,手錶尺寸的裝置也逐漸具備有各種各樣的功能。以其中一種裝置為例,除了可以作為時鐘顯示時刻,也可以切換成計步器使用。若是多功能型的裝置,甚至可以取得使用者的心率、血壓、血氧濃度等生物資訊。但現狀是,透過前述方法獲得的資訊,難以被直接操作,換言之,透過前述方法僅能獲得數據卻難以活用,實際上,目前的做法也都是將資料轉發到智慧型手機後,才進行有效的後續使用。 With the advancement of semiconductors, watch-sized devices have gradually become capable of various functions. Taking one of the devices as an example, in addition to being used as a clock to display the time, it can also be used as a pedometer. If it is a multifunctional device, it can even obtain the user's heart rate, blood pressure, blood oxygen concentration and other biological information. However, the current situation is that it is difficult to directly manipulate the information obtained through the above-mentioned methods. In other words, it is difficult to use the data obtained only through the above-mentioned methods. In fact, the current practice is to transfer the data to a smartphone before it can be used effectively. subsequent use.

另外,在其他示例的裝置中,也有一種手錶尺寸的裝置,具有可穿戴終端的功能,例如,該裝置可以通知電子郵件來信,或在少量字數的範圍內顯示內容。但是,這類型的裝置因為受到螢幕大小(即錶盤尺寸)的限制,能做到的事情有限,例如,難以達成閱覽長篇郵件、顯示如瀏覽網頁般的高度資訊量、或是看著顯示畫面進行觸控面板的輸入操作等功能。 In addition, among other example devices, there is also a watch-sized device with the function of a wearable terminal, for example, the device can notify incoming emails or display content within a small number of words. However, due to the limitation of screen size (ie dial size), this type of device can do limited things. For example, it is difficult to read long emails, display a high amount of information like browsing a web page, or watch the display screen. Touch panel input operation and other functions.

因此,專利文獻1提出了一種具有資訊終端功能的手錶,該手錶具有資訊終端功能,透過將螢幕折疊成兩半,使用時再打開,能夠將顯示螢幕放大約2倍。但是,專利文獻1的問題在於,因其採用折疊式螢幕,存在於兩片螢幕之間的鉸鏈會破壞畫面的連續性。 Therefore, Patent Document 1 proposes a wristwatch with an information terminal function. The wristwatch has an information terminal function. By folding the screen into two halves and opening it again during use, the display screen can be enlarged approximately twice. However, the problem of Patent Document 1 is that, since a folding screen is used, the hinge existing between the two screens may break the continuity of the screen.

有鑑於此,本案發明人先行提出了專利文獻2。專利文獻2揭示了一種手錶型資訊終端裝置,其係從主體的錶盤部分露出薄膜狀輸入輸出部的活動端側,透過拉出並展開以捲曲狀態收納在主體內的輸入輸出部的基端側,從而擴大輸入輸出部的面積。 In view of this, the inventor of the present application proposed Patent Document 2 in advance. Patent Document 2 discloses a wristwatch type information terminal device in which the movable end side of the film-shaped input/output portion is exposed from the dial portion of the main body, and the proximal end side of the input/output portion is accommodated in the main body in a curled state by being pulled out and unfolded. , thereby expanding the area of the input and output parts.

[專利文獻1] 日本專利特開2000-214277號公報 [Patent Document 1] Japanese Patent Laid-Open No. 2000-214277

[專利文獻2] 日本專利第6564923號公報 [Patent Document 2] Japanese Patent No. 6564923

專利文獻2是一種手錶型資訊終端裝置,其能維持畫面連續性而實現高功能化及/或多功能化。但是,專利文獻2中的支承結構,特別是支承薄膜狀輸入輸出部之拉出部分的支承結構,仍有改良的空間。例如在專利文獻2中,在觸控操作的承受度上尚有改良的餘地。 Patent Document 2 is a wristwatch-type information terminal device capable of achieving high functionality and/or multi-function while maintaining screen continuity. However, the support structure in Patent Document 2, especially the support structure for supporting the pull-out portion of the film-like input/output portion, still has room for improvement. For example, in Patent Document 2, there is room for improvement in the tolerance of touch operations.

本發明的目的是提供一種資訊終端裝置,其係透過拉出薄膜狀輸入輸出部,從而維持整體裝置的緊湊性、實現高功能化及/或多功能化,同時改良前述輸入輸出部的支承結構。 The object of the present invention is to provide an information terminal device, which can maintain the compactness of the entire device, achieve high functionality and/or multi-functionality by pulling out the film-like input and output parts, and improve the support structure of the input and output parts. .

為了實現上述目的,在手錶型的資訊終端或遊戲機等可攜式資訊終端裝置中,本發明的資訊終端裝置可透過使用從殼體拉出的薄膜狀輸入輸出部,維持資訊終端裝置結構的緊湊性,實現高功能化及/或多功能化;同時,該輸入輸出部可約略折為兩半存放,大致半面部分透過支承構件從內側支承使其經常露出於外;另一個大致半面以該約略折為兩半之狀態收納在該支承構件的背後側與基體之間的空間;展開時藉由第一引導構件移動支承構件至該基體的側部,進而使其下沉且並排於該基體的一側部;而另一個大致半面的端部透過第二引導構件移動至基體的另一側部,翻轉後整體輸入輸出部為一連續面。 In order to achieve the above-mentioned objects, in portable information terminal devices such as watch-type information terminals and game machines, the information terminal device of the present invention can maintain the structure of the information terminal device by using a film-shaped input and output portion pulled out from the casing. Compactness, realizing high functionality and/or multi-function; at the same time, the input and output part can be roughly folded into two halves for storage, and roughly half of the surface is supported from the inside through the support member so that it is often exposed to the outside; the other roughly half of the The space between the back side of the support member and the base body is stored in the state of being roughly folded in half; when unfolded, the support member is moved to the side of the base body by the first guide member, so that it sinks and aligns with the base body One side part of the base body; and the end part of the other roughly half surface moves to the other side part of the base body through the second guide member, and the whole input and output part is a continuous surface after being turned over.

如此一來,展開時該另一個大致半面也可支承整個基體,而實現一種支承結構,讓使用者可從薄膜狀的輸入輸出部進行可靠的輸入輸出操作。 In this way, the other substantially half surface can also support the entire base body when unfolded, so as to realize a support structure, allowing the user to perform reliable input and output operations from the film-shaped input and output portion.

(實施態樣1)圖1~圖3是本發明之一實施態樣的手錶型資訊終端裝置1的立體圖。圖1表示將其用作手錶時的狀態,圖2表示將其用作資訊終端裝置時的狀態,圖3表示其在圖1和圖2之間變換時的狀態。圖4是資訊終端裝置1的分解立體圖。為了簡化附圖,作為手錶使用時的腕帶2僅於圖1中繪示,在其他圖示中則省略。雖然圖1~圖4中的資訊終端裝置1係以手錶型為例,但是本發明亦可實施在遊戲機、行動電話等可攜式資訊終端裝置中。 (Embodiment 1) FIGS. 1 to 3 are perspective views of a wristwatch-type information terminal device 1 according to an embodiment of the present invention. FIG. 1 shows a state when it is used as a wristwatch, FIG. 2 shows a state when it is used as an information terminal device, and FIG. 3 shows a state when it is changed between FIGS. 1 and 2 . FIG. 4 is an exploded perspective view of the information terminal device 1 . In order to simplify the drawings, the wristband 2 when used as a watch is only shown in FIG. 1 , and is omitted from other illustrations. Although the information terminal device 1 in FIGS. 1 to 4 is of a watch type as an example, the present invention can also be implemented in portable information terminal devices such as game machines and mobile phones.

本實施態樣的資訊終端裝置1在被用作手錶使用時,會顯示時刻在錶盤部分11上。除此之外,該錶盤部分11也可以適當地顯示秒、日期、星期幾、 西曆等資訊,或是切換顯示模式,使該錶盤部分11顯示步數、以生物感測器(圖未繪示)所測得的血壓和心跳等資訊。前述的模式切換基本上是透過錶盤部分11上所設置的觸控感測器來進行,但亦可在基體3的側部等位置適當地設置錶把或按鈕等零件,並透過該些零件進行切換。 When the information terminal device 1 of this embodiment is used as a wristwatch, the time is displayed on the dial portion 11 . In addition to this, the dial portion 11 can also appropriately display seconds, date, day of the week, Gregorian calendar and other information, or switch the display mode, so that the dial portion 11 displays information such as steps, blood pressure and heartbeat measured by a biosensor (not shown). The aforementioned mode switching is basically performed through the touch sensor provided on the dial part 11, but parts such as a crown or buttons can also be appropriately arranged on the side of the base body 3 and other parts, and through these parts switch.

如圖4詳細所示,本實施態樣的資訊終端裝置1大致包括基體3、輸入輸出部4、支承構件5、第一引導構件6和第二引導構件7。輸入輸出部4係呈帶狀及薄膜狀,且具有相互平行一對邊41、42,以實現資訊終端裝置1的顯示及/或輸入操作中至少一部分的功能。當該一對邊41、42較靠近方向40的大致半面43朝向使用者時,該輸入輸出部4將如圖1及圖4所示呈現折為兩半之狀態,以實現某些功能;而當輸入輸出部如圖2所示呈現展開狀態,整個面均朝向使用者時,則可實現所有的功能。兩種使用狀態可相互切換。 As shown in detail in FIG. 4 , the information terminal device 1 of this embodiment roughly includes a base body 3 , an input/output portion 4 , a support member 5 , a first guide member 6 and a second guide member 7 . The input/output portion 4 is in the shape of a belt and a film, and has a pair of sides 41 and 42 parallel to each other, so as to realize at least a part of the functions of the display and/or input operation of the information terminal device 1 . When the roughly half surface 43 of the pair of sides 41 and 42 that is closer to the direction 40 faces the user, the input and output portion 4 will be folded in half as shown in FIG. 1 and FIG. 4 to achieve certain functions; When the input and output parts are unfolded as shown in FIG. 2 and the entire surface faces the user, all functions can be realized. The two use states can be switched between each other.

如上所述,輸入輸出部4係形成為薄膜狀,具有相互平行一對邊41、42,用以實現該資訊終端裝置的顯示功能及/或輸入操作。圖2表示了該薄膜狀輸入輸出部4被拉出且伸展開來時的展開狀態,圖1及圖4則表示其約略折為兩半時的狀態。在本實施態樣的資訊終端裝置1中,輸入輸出部4係呈帶狀且被大致分割為兩半;在裝置開始被用作該手錶使用時,大致半面43那一側便作為該錶盤部分11而經常顯露在外,而另一大致半面44的那一側在作為該手錶使用時則被收納在後述的支承構件5及基體3之間,直到裝置被用作該資訊終端裝置使用時才被展開並顯露在外。 As described above, the input/output portion 4 is formed in a film shape and has a pair of sides 41 and 42 parallel to each other, and is used for realizing the display function and/or input operation of the information terminal device. FIG. 2 shows the unfolded state when the film-like input/output portion 4 is pulled out and stretched, and FIGS. 1 and 4 show the state when it is roughly folded in half. In the information terminal device 1 of the present embodiment, the input/output portion 4 is in the shape of a belt and is roughly divided into two halves; when the device is initially used as the watch, the side of the roughly half face 43 serves as the dial portion 11 is often exposed, while the other roughly half surface 44 is accommodated between the support member 5 and the base body 3 to be described later when used as the watch, and is not used until the device is used as the information terminal device. Expand and reveal.

為能實現顯示輸出和觸控輸入的功能,輸入輸出部4係由觸控面板層疊於進行顯示的電子紙或有機EL薄膜顯示器上所構成。薄膜狀的輸入輸出部4有時會如圖1及圖4所示折為兩半,既可以像後述的圖3所示那樣彎曲,也可以如圖2所示展開來形成連續畫面,而該些電子紙或有機EL薄膜顯示器的材質薄軟,十分適合作為輸入輸出部4使用。其中,樹脂基板的有機EL薄膜顯示器的材質特別薄軟,更為合適。 In order to realize the functions of display output and touch input, the input and output unit 4 is formed by laminating a touch panel on an electronic paper or an organic EL film display for displaying. The film-shaped input/output portion 4 may be folded in half as shown in FIGS. 1 and 4 , and may be bent as shown in FIG. 3 described later, or may be unfolded as shown in FIG. 2 to form a continuous screen, and the The materials of some electronic paper or organic EL thin film displays are thin and soft, which are very suitable for use as the input and output parts 4 . Among them, the material of the organic EL thin film display of the resin substrate is particularly thin and soft, which is more suitable.

為了使輸入輸出部4能朝參考符號40的方向,也就是沿著前述一對邊41、42的方向展開,其具有如前所述相互平行的一對邊41、42,但其整體形狀並不一定限於矩形;特別是作為手錶使用時顯露在外的大致半面43側(錶盤部 分11),其側面431可以為圓弧狀等符合產品設計的形狀。而此輸入輸出部4其大致半面43的部分,則透過具有剛性且呈板狀的支承構件5從內側予以支撐。 In order to enable the input/output part 4 to expand in the direction of the reference symbol 40, that is, along the direction of the aforementioned pair of sides 41, 42, it has a pair of sides 41, 42 that are parallel to each other as described above, but its overall shape is not the same. It is not necessarily limited to a rectangular shape; in particular, the substantially half-face 43 side (dial part) exposed when used as a watch 11), the side surface 431 of the side surface 431 can be arc-shaped or the like, which conforms to the product design. On the other hand, the substantially half surface 43 of the input/output portion 4 is supported from the inside through a rigid and plate-shaped support member 5 .

基體3由導引第一引導構件6的第一部分31及導引第二引導構件7的第二部分32兩層相互堆疊而成。如將輸入輸出部4該一對邊41、42之間稱為寬度方向,第一部分31在該寬度方向兩端部的側壁311、312上形成有第一長孔3111、3121,第一長孔3111、3121係沿著該一對邊41、42的方向40延伸且朝一側部310開口,因而使第一部分31具有往前述方向40延伸的收納空間313、314。 The base body 3 is formed by stacking a first portion 31 for guiding the first guiding member 6 and a second portion 32 for guiding the second guiding member 7 stacked on each other. If the distance between the pair of sides 41 and 42 of the input/output part 4 is referred to as the width direction, the first part 31 has first long holes 3111 and 3121 formed on the side walls 311 and 312 of both ends in the width direction. The 3111 and 3121 extend along the direction 40 of the pair of sides 41 and 42 and open to the side portion 310 , so that the first portion 31 has storage spaces 313 and 314 extending in the aforementioned direction 40 .

第一引導構件6由移動構件61、62、連桿631、632、641、642、螺絲65及連接構件66所構成;其中,移動構件61、62係可從收納空間313、314往前述方向40自由進出的板狀或桿狀構件(在圖4中係以桿狀繪示)。連桿631、632、641、642的一端6311、6321、6411、6421係以螺絲65通過第一長孔3111、3121連接於移動構件61、62的側部611、612且可自由擺動,另一端6312、6322、6412、6422則以螺絲65連接於支承構件5的側部(邊)51、52且可自由擺動。由於本實施態樣的移動構件61、62呈桿狀,當其收納至第一部分31後,一側部310的兩端將會透過連接構件66相互連接。 The first guide member 6 is composed of moving members 61 , 62 , connecting rods 631 , 632 , 641 , 642 , screws 65 and connecting members 66 ; wherein the moving members 61 , 62 can go from the storage spaces 313 , 314 to the aforementioned direction 40 A plate-like or rod-like member (shown in the form of a rod in Figure 4) that is freely accessible. One ends 6311, 6321, 6411, 6421 of the connecting rods 631, 632, 641, 642 are connected to the side parts 611, 612 of the moving members 61, 62 by screws 65 through the first long holes 3111, 3121 and can swing freely, and the other end 6312, 6322, 6412, 6422 are connected to the side parts (sides) 51, 52 of the support member 5 by screws 65 and can swing freely. Since the moving members 61 and 62 of the present embodiment are rod-shaped, when the moving members 61 and 62 are stored in the first portion 31 , the two ends of the side portion 310 will be connected to each other through the connecting member 66 .

另一方面,第二部分32在該寬度方向兩端部的側壁321、322上設有沿著該方向40延伸的第二長孔3211、3221。第二引導構件7在本實施態樣中係由桿70及支撐板71、72所構成,其中桿70係連通於第二長孔3211、3221之間並可在第二長孔3211、3221上滑動,支撐板71、72則分別固定於桿70的兩端。支撐板71、72裝設於第二部分32的頂板上並樞承軸46,軸46由具有剛性的棒狀體所構成,裝設於薄膜狀輸入輸出部4其基端45的那一側並與該基端45連結,保護著基端45那一側。同時,軸46係透過螺絲47樞承該支撐板71、72。 On the other hand, the second portion 32 is provided with second long holes 3211 and 3221 extending along the direction 40 on the side walls 321 and 322 at both ends in the width direction. The second guide member 7 is composed of a rod 70 and support plates 71 and 72 in this embodiment, wherein the rod 70 is communicated between the second long holes 3211 and 3221 and can be on the second long holes 3211 and 3221 By sliding, the support plates 71 and 72 are respectively fixed to the two ends of the rod 70 . The support plates 71 and 72 are mounted on the top plate of the second part 32 and pivotally support the shaft 46 . The shaft 46 is composed of a rigid rod-shaped body and is mounted on the side of the base end 45 of the film-shaped input and output portion 4 . It is connected to the base end 45 to protect the base end 45 side. At the same time, the shaft 46 pivots the support plates 71 and 72 through the screw 47 .

因此,只要將移動構件61、62從收納空間313、314拉出來,就可以移動(shift)以連桿631、632、641、642連結的支承構件5;若將連桿631、632、641、642推倒則可使支承構件5沉至下方。另外,由於第二引導構件7係於第二長孔3211、3221上滑動,可從一側部310往另一側部315的方向移動,移動時該第二引導構件7係樞承輸入輸出部4其基端45的那一側,故可使輸入輸出部4的另一大 致半面44轉而朝向使用者。如此一來,即可實現支承構件5沿著邊41、42其方向40引導(滑動)及退回的動作,以及輸入輸出部4另一大致半面44的翻轉動作。 Therefore, the supporting member 5 connected by the links 631, 632, 641, 642 can be shifted (shift) by simply pulling the moving members 61, 62 out of the storage spaces 313, 314; if the links 631, 632, 641, When 642 is pushed down, the support member 5 can be lowered to the bottom. In addition, since the second guide member 7 slides on the second elongated holes 3211 and 3221, it can move from one side portion 310 to the other side portion 315, and the second guide member 7 pivotally supports the input and output portions during movement. 4 the side of the base end 45, so the other side of the input and output part 4 can be This causes the half face 44 to turn towards the user. In this way, the support member 5 can be guided (slid) and retracted in the direction 40 of the sides 41 and 42 , and the other roughly half surface 44 of the input/output portion 4 can be turned over.

如上所述,本實施態樣的資訊終端裝置1為使可折為兩半的輸入輸出部4既能像圖1或圖4那樣以折為兩半的方式收納(層疊),也能像圖2那樣展開,其於手錶型資訊終端裝置1加設基體3,以便透過腕帶2穿戴在使用者的手腕上,同時採用了支承構件5及第一引導構件6和第二引導構件7等元件。此外,支承構件5從內側支撐著輸入輸出部4其大致半面43的部分,在支撐著且折為2半的狀態下,基體3被配置於該支承構件5的下方,換言之,該支承構件5係被配置於基體3的上方,而該支承構件5與基體3之間係以第一引導構件6連結,輸入輸出部4的基端45與基體3之間則以第二引導構件7連結。 As described above, in the information terminal device 1 of the present embodiment, the input/output unit 4 that can be folded in half can be stored (stacked) in a folded manner as shown in FIG. 2, the base body 3 is added to the watch-type information terminal device 1, so that it can be worn on the user's wrist through the wristband 2, and the supporting member 5, the first guide member 6 and the second guide member 7 are used at the same time. . In addition, the support member 5 supports the substantially half surface 43 of the input/output unit 4 from the inside, and the base body 3 is disposed below the support member 5 in a state of being supported and folded in half, in other words, the support member 5 It is arranged above the base body 3 , the support member 5 and the base body 3 are connected by the first guide member 6 , and the base end 45 of the input/output part 4 and the base body 3 are connected by the second guide member 7 .

承上,在支承構件5位於基體3上方的狀態下,第二引導構件7係位於基體3的一側部310處,因此,如圖1所示,輸入輸出部4將支承構件5夾在中間緩緩地折為兩半時,可防止因折疊造成破損。且在此狀態下,輸入輸出部4的大致半面43將位於上方,可實現該輸入輸出部4的一部分功能。 In the state where the support member 5 is positioned above the base body 3, the second guide member 7 is located at one side portion 310 of the base body 3, and therefore, as shown in FIG. 1, the input/output portion 4 sandwiches the support member 5 When slowly folded in half, it prevents breakage due to folding. And in this state, the substantially half surface 43 of the input/output unit 4 is positioned above, and a part of the function of the input/output unit 4 can be realized.

為能使輸入輸出部4從折為兩半的狀態展開,如圖3所示,第一引導構件6將支承構件5往該一對邊41、42的方向40引導(使支承構件5滑動)。如此一來,如圖3所示,處於輸入輸出部4彎折處的中央部側將從基體3往上捲,形成一個大彎曲;此時第二引導構件7係樞承著輸入輸出部4的端部45,也就是另一大致半面44的基端側,因此該彎曲將逐漸立起。接著,支承構件5順著第一引導構件6的引導(滑動)經過了基體3的一側部310後沉至下方,如圖2所示,來到基體3之一側部310的旁邊並與其並排。另一方面,原本處於折半狀態且位在基體3之一側部310附近的第二引導構件7,則往另一側部315的那一端移動。隨著第二引導構件7的移動,該彎曲將變得更大,一旦該第二引導構件7距離支承構件5內側的距離達到預先設定的值,該彎曲將會恢復原狀,且由該第二引導構件7所支承之輸入輸出部4其另一大致半面44的端部45將翻轉過來,使該另一大致半面44回到基體3上。 The first guide member 6 guides the support member 5 in the direction 40 of the pair of sides 41 and 42 (sliding the support member 5) as shown in FIG. . In this way, as shown in FIG. 3 , the central part at the bend of the input and output part 4 will be rolled up from the base body 3 to form a large bend; at this time, the second guide member 7 is pivotally supported by the input and output part 4 The end portion 45, that is, the base end side of the other substantially half surface 44, so the bending will gradually rise. Next, the support member 5 passes through the side portion 310 of the base body 3 along the guidance (sliding) of the first guide member 6 and then sinks downward, as shown in FIG. side by side. On the other hand, the second guide member 7 , which is originally in a folded state and located near one side portion 310 of the base body 3 , moves to the end of the other side portion 315 . With the movement of the second guide member 7, the bending will become larger, and once the distance between the second guide member 7 and the inner side of the support member 5 reaches a preset value, the bending will return to its original shape, and the second guide member 7 will return to its original shape. The end 45 of the other substantially half surface 44 of the input and output portion 4 supported by the guide member 7 will be turned over, so that the other substantially half surface 44 is returned to the base body 3 .

如此一來,如圖2所示,基體3和支承構件5呈並排配置,緊接著上方就是薄膜狀的輸入輸出部4,其表面面向使用者,可進行全面性的顯示及/或 輸入操作。換言之,輸入輸出部4若處於如圖1所示折為兩半的狀態,其另一大致半面44係夾在支承構件5與基體3之間;若如圖3至圖2所示,大致半面43開始往一側部310那一端移動(滑動),則該另一大致半面44將往另一側部315那一端(相反方向)移動並展開(使彎曲消失),同時翻轉過來面向使用者。 In this way, as shown in FIG. 2 , the base body 3 and the supporting member 5 are arranged side by side, and immediately above is the film-shaped input and output portion 4 , the surface of which faces the user, and can be comprehensively displayed and/or Enter an action. In other words, if the input/output portion 4 is in the state of being folded in half as shown in FIG. 1 , the other substantially half surface 44 is sandwiched between the support member 5 and the base body 3 ; if as shown in FIGS. 3 to 2 , the substantially half surface 44 is 43 starts to move (slide) towards the end of the side 310, the other roughly half 44 will move towards the end of the other side 315 (opposite direction) and unfold (make the bend disappear), while turning over to face the user.

承上所述,輸入輸出部4呈帶狀及薄膜狀且具有相互平行的一對邊41、42,可實現顯示及/或輸入操作中至少一部分的功能。當該平行一對邊41、42較靠近方向40的大致半面43朝向使用者時,該輸入輸出部4將如圖1及圖4所示呈現折為兩半之狀態,以實現一部分功能;而當輸入輸出部4如圖2所示呈現展開狀態,整個面均朝向使用者時,則可實現所有的功能。兩種使用狀態可相互切換。如此一來,當使用者操作可攜式資訊終端裝置時,可依據需求將輸入輸出部4展開以增加其面積,使輸入輸出的操作更為簡單。此外,薄膜狀輸入輸出部4的大致半面43內側有支承構件5予以支承(作為襯底),另一大致半面44內側則有基體3其第2部分32的上表面323予以支承(作為襯底),實現了支撐力更佳的構造,使觸控等操作更為順暢。 As mentioned above, the input/output portion 4 is in the shape of a belt or a film, and has a pair of sides 41 and 42 parallel to each other, and can realize at least a part of the functions of display and/or input operations. When the substantially half surface 43 of the pair of parallel sides 41 and 42 that is closer to the direction 40 faces the user, the input and output portion 4 will be folded in half as shown in FIG. 1 and FIG. 4 to achieve a part of the function; When the input and output portion 4 is in the unfolded state as shown in FIG. 2 and the entire surface faces the user, all functions can be realized. The two use states can be switched to each other. In this way, when the user operates the portable information terminal device, the input and output portion 4 can be expanded according to requirements to increase the area thereof, so that the operation of the input and output is simpler. In addition, the support member 5 is supported (as a substrate) on the inner side of substantially half surface 43 of the film-shaped input/output portion 4, and the upper surface 323 of the second portion 32 of the base body 3 is supported (as a substrate) on the inner side of the other substantially half surface 44 ) to achieve a structure with better support and smoother touch and other operations.

又,一般的手錶型資訊終端雖然輕巧不占空間,但只能在大致半面43(錶盤部分11)的有限面積中進行顯示及/或輸入操作;相較於此,本實施態樣的資訊終端裝置1可適時地展開輸入輸出部4的另一大致半面44,將操作面積擴大,因而提高了資訊終端裝置的機能,更適合被作為手錶型資訊終端使用。 In addition, although the general watch-type information terminal is light and does not occupy space, it can only perform display and/or input operations in the limited area of approximately half of the surface 43 (dial part 11 ). In contrast, the information terminal of this embodiment The device 1 can timely unfold the other half 44 of the input and output portion 4 to expand the operation area, thereby improving the function of the information terminal device, and is more suitable for use as a watch-type information terminal.

另外,在本實施態樣的資訊終端裝置1中,由於移動構件61、62為桿狀,當其收納至第一部分31時,一側部310的端點將透過連接構件66而相互連接,大致形成為倒ㄈ字形。因移動構件61、62係透過連桿631、632、641、642支承著支承構件5的兩側部51、52,同時連接在第一長孔3111、3121之間而在第一部分31內移動,故也可以設計為板狀構件;但若如前所述將其設計為桿狀,且透過連接構件66連接而大致形成為倒ㄈ字形的構件,則該倒ㄈ字形的內側將可留有一些空間。 In addition, in the information terminal device 1 of the present embodiment, since the moving members 61 and 62 are rod-shaped, when the moving members 61 and 62 are stored in the first portion 31, the end points of the one side portion 310 are connected to each other through the connecting member 66, forming a substantially It is an inverted ㄈ glyph. Since the moving members 61, 62 support the two side portions 51, 52 of the support member 5 through the links 631, 632, 641, 642, and are connected between the first long holes 3111, 3121, they move in the first portion 31, Therefore, it can also be designed as a plate-shaped member; but if it is designed as a rod shape as mentioned above, and is connected through the connecting member 66 to form a member of an inverted ㄈ shape, then the inner side of the inverted ㄈ shape will have some leftovers. space.

如此一來,可在前述空間中收納資訊終端裝置的電路零件或電池等元件,使整體體積縮小,甚至更為薄型。移動構件61、62甚至可設計為像望遠鏡鏡筒或雲梯車梯子那樣伸縮自如的多層構造。在這種構造中,由於來自第一部 分31的延伸量較大,支承構件5相對於基體3的部分,也就是錶盤部分11(大致半面43)的長度(高度)也可相對增長(增高)。 In this way, components such as circuit parts or batteries of the information terminal device can be accommodated in the aforementioned space, so that the overall volume can be reduced and even thinner. The moving members 61, 62 can even be designed as a multi-layered structure that can be extended and retracted like a telescope barrel or a ladder for a stair lift. In this configuration, since the The extension of the points 31 is large, and the length (height) of the portion of the support member 5 relative to the base body 3, that is, the dial portion 11 (substantially half-face 43) can also be relatively increased (height).

此外,在本實施態樣的資訊終端裝置1中,連桿631、632、641、642在移動構件61、62側各有一組,換言之,該移動構件61、62沿著一對邊41、42的方向40設有兩組連桿,各自彼此間隔。因此,從一側部觀看,移動構件61、62和支承構件5以及連桿631、632、641、642將構成一個平行連桿機構,可使運作更為穩定,並提高耐久性。 In addition, in the information terminal device 1 of the present embodiment, the links 631 , 632 , 641 , and 642 are one set each on the side of the moving members 61 and 62 . In other words, the moving members 61 and 62 are along the pair of sides 41 and 42 . The direction 40 is provided with two sets of links, each spaced from each other. Therefore, when viewed from one side, the moving members 61, 62 and the supporting member 5 and the links 631, 632, 641, 642 will constitute a parallel link mechanism, which can make the operation more stable and improve the durability.

再者,在本實施態樣的資訊終端裝置1中,第二引導構件7的一對支撐板71、72係分別配置於第二部分32的兩側,且透過該第二部分32中插通於第二長孔3211、3212內的桿70相互連結,因此只需要移動一根桿70就可以一次引導支撐板71、72的兩端,構造非常簡單。 Furthermore, in the information terminal device 1 of the present embodiment, the pair of support plates 71 and 72 of the second guide member 7 are respectively arranged on both sides of the second portion 32 and penetrate through the second portion 32 . The rods 70 in the second long holes 3211 and 3212 are connected to each other, so only one rod 70 needs to be moved to guide both ends of the support plates 71 and 72 at a time, and the structure is very simple.
